U.S. Secretary of Defense Pete Hegseth disclosed plans to fully integrate xAI’s Grok AI system into the Pentagon’s network, covering approximately 3 million personnel later this month.
Critics express concern over potential system errors, bias, and Elon Musk’s influence, raising questions about AI’s role in defense decision-making.
Pentagon’s AI Integration with 3 Million Personnel
U.S. Secretary of Defense Pete Hegseth declared that the Pentagon will initiate the integration of xAI’s Grok alongside Google’s Gemini system by month-end. This action involves embedding these AI tools into both unclassified and classified networks to bolster military intelligence and operations.
By implementing the Grok and Gemini systems, the U.S. Department of Defense plans to create a “decisive advantage” without ideological constraints. The innovative system will be deployed at the highest security level, signifying a substantial shift towards enhanced military AI capabilities.
$200 Million Contract Paves AI Path in U.S. Defense
Did you know? A prior $200 million contract initiated by the Pentagon with xAI in 2025 paved the way for further AI integration within U.S. military structures, showcasing a consistent focus on advanced defense strategy.
